Contributor from on Aug 22 2009 never again not only was the air conditioning broken on a hot savannah summer night, the "hors doeuvres" were straight out of a costco package. owners haughty and condescenfing ( can't figure out why ) and "breakfast" was garbage at best - served tepid and took far too long. would it have been a decent deal for $150? maybe, but we paid $400. ****also, check gratuity policy - there are signs in the rooms asking that you leave gratuity on your final bill, so all staff 'can be treated fairly'. well, fairly at the ballastone offers a new twist - the owners keep a big portion of the tips for themselves "for overhead and management expenses". huh???????
